- Description
- NSN: 6610005267849 Nomenclature: Pitot Tube DLA Aviation is soliciting to establish an Indefinite Quantity Contract (IQC). This solicitation will contain one (1) NSN for a Pilot Tube to be used on multiple Helicopters. This solicitation is for award of a Firm Fixed Price - Long Term Contract (LTC). The solicitation will contain a One Year Base Period with Four One-Year Option Periods. The total duration, base plus option years shall not exceed five (5) years. Estimated Annual Demand Quantity: 184 each Guaranteed Minimum (Base Year only) Minimum Order Quantity: 46 each Maximum Order Quantity: 184 each There is no guarantee the Government will place any orders after the guaranteed minimum has been fulfilled. Delivery: FOB Origin, Inspection /Acceptance at Origin. Delivery for Production Items: 198 days ARO GOVERNMENT FIRST ARTICLE TESTING APPLIES. Complete First Article Test Information will be cited in the RFP. Solicitation will be issued as a 100% Small Business Set-Aside. The final contract award decision may be based on a combination of price, past performance, and other evaluation factors as described in the solicitation. The anticipated issue date is on or about August 24, 2018.
